Package: racket
Version: 7.1+dfsg1-1
Severity: normal

Dear Maintainer,

In a recent version of Racket, the "Install Package" under "File" menu doesn't
work and reports an internal error:

cadr: contract violation
  expected: (cons/c any/c pair?)
  given: #f
  context...:
   /usr/share/racket/pkgs/gui-pkg-manager-lib/pkg/gui/private/by-
source.rkt:534:4: adjust-deps method in by-source-panel%
   /usr/share/racket/pkgs/gui-pkg-manager-lib/pkg/gui/private/by-
source.rkt:422:4: adjust-all method in by-source-panel%
   /usr/share/racket/collects/racket/private/class-internal.rkt:3554:0:
continue-make-object
   /usr/share/racket/collects/racket/private/class-internal.rkt:3508:0: do-
make-object
   /usr/share/racket/pkgs/gui-pkg-manager-lib/pkg/gui.rkt:44:0: make-pkg-
installer8
   /usr/share/racket/collects/racket/contract/private/arrow-val-first.rkt:428:3
   /usr/share/racket/pkgs/gui-lib/mred/private/mrmenu.rkt:250:14: command
method in basic-selectable-menu-item%
   /usr/share/racket/collects/racket/private/more-scheme.rkt:148:2: call-with-
break-parameterization
   /usr/share/racket/collects/racket/private/more-scheme.rkt:265:2: call-with-
exception-handler
   /usr/share/racket/pkgs/gui-lib/mred/private/wx/common/queue.rkt:430:6
   /usr/share/racket/pkgs/gui-lib/mred/private/wx/common/queue.rkt:481:32
   /usr/share/racket/pkgs/gui-lib/mred/private/wx/common/queue.rkt:629:3

Since I and many others are relying on this function (installing a package) for
learning purposes, this problem may render Racket effectively unusable for
these people. I hope you can consider fixing this problem. Thank you very much!

Regards



-- System Information:
Debian Release: buster/sid
  APT prefers testing-debug
  APT policy: (500, 'testing-debug'), (500, 'testing')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 4.19.0-2-amd64 (SMP w/4 CPU cores)
Kernel taint flags: TAINT_OOT_MODULE, TAINT_UNSIGNED_MODULE
Locale: LANG=zh_CN.UTF-8, LC_CTYPE=zh_CN.UTF-8 (charmap=UTF-8), 
LANGUAGE=zh_CN.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)
LSM: AppArmor: enabled

Versions of packages racket depends on:
ii  libc6          2.28-6
ii  libffi6        3.2.1-9
ii  racket-common  7.1+dfsg1-1

Versions of packages racket recommends:
ii  libgdk-pixbuf2.0-0   2.38.0+dfsg-7
ii  libglib2.0-0         2.58.3-1
ii  libgtk2.0-0          2.24.32-3
ii  libjpeg62-turbo      1:1.5.2-2+b1
ii  libpangocairo-1.0-0  1.42.4-6
ii  libpng16-16          1.6.36-5
ii  libssl1.1            1.1.1a-1
ii  racket-doc           7.1+dfsg1-1

racket suggests no packages.

-- no debconf information

Reply via email to